Output 043910562e199f08dd84186639229927ac94c623f69765395271b13010c290be:3

value
24390065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cc759c33b4086462bcc10ee9192d31039eea6e4 OP_EQUAL
address
38gz6FKx64gnXNkLqCG9u1aS1inKySUMvv
transaction
043910562e199f08dd84186639229927ac94c623f69765395271b13010c290be
spent
true